what were ur voltage's at on the injectors and all power points they should be around 13.6 and also what leads u using if you test ur leads they should be around the 18000 mark i bought some new leads for mine had a misfire so tested the leads and they were only 8000 when they should have been 18000 or around that

Thought 3rd injector didn't read very well on multimeter. ECU shagged, sourced another for a £100. One I borrowed from a lad on here worked perfectly. Injector board probably blown on mine. But all working now, so pics coming, look at my project thread
